Anyone like Collective Soul?
 
For my birthday this year, I went down to Athens to spend some time with my sister and her boyfriend at their apartment.
As part of the festivities, I wanted to find some good music and get myself a tattoo.

I happened to randomly chance upon a place called The Melting Pot and found that the band playing that night was called "Ed Roland & The Sweet Tea Project."

For those that don't know, Ed Roland is/was the lead singer for Collective Soul. I was more than excited, because their blue album was the first CD that I ever personally owned. Not only is the band a great blend of musicians, including Christopher Allen Yates and Tomi Martin, but Ed's voice hasn't changed at all, despite how white his hair has gotten over the years.

I'm going to promote them here for a minute, because they are kind of an up-and-coming thing and need some publicity. It's mostly a grassroots movement. And I think the fact that they are all kind of older and settled and established is allowing them the freedom to just play the music that comes out of them. It's bascially bluegrass and folk meets Collective Soul's post grunge sound. It's a really good blend of softer rock and some Southeast stylings.

I'm also going to brag. I hung out with these guys after the show for a good 45 minutes. They couldn't be more approachable and they really like the intimate, small-town, concert feel. There may have been only 60 people attending that night and they came over and approached me first. We talked, laughed, got an autographed copy of their EP, with the full album coming out sometime in April, and had a few drinks and jokes at the bar.

I can't exactly say I'm a big Collective Soul Fan or anything, but several years ago, about six I think, my oldest daughter was playing French Horn in the Atlanta Symphony Youth Orchestra (ASYO)and Collective Soul asked if they could do a concert with the ASYO. So, I got to drive my daughter down to Atlanta every night for a week of rehearsals with those guys and then they played 3 concerts together and recorded it Live and put out the album. I have to agree with you, those guys were great. They hung out with the kids in the ASYO, spent hours talking with them, brought their kids and wives to practice and were really just a great bunch of people. I'd never listened to any of their music before that time and I was not familiar with the group, but I was really impressed with them. The kids in the ASYO just ate them up and my daughter had a blast and got her name in the credits of a Rock Album to boot. It was a fun experience and even though I was raised on a little bit harder rock than these guys play, I enjoyed their music, and I enjoyed seeing them off stage as musicians who just loved their craft and respected others who loved music even when it was not their type of music.
